My first trip to the Wye, river was low and clear. Fishing for Trout and Grayling Czech nymph style with various barbless bugs and nymphs, missed a few takes lost half a dozen fish but that's fishing. The quality of the grayling was superb the smallest 10" the majority 12-14" the best one 17" each one a hard fighting fish, all were returned. Sadly the trout failed to make an appearance. Wading was not easy and difficult in parts, chest waders and studded boots, another must in my opinion a wading stick which is an equally important piece of kit often overlooked. A very enjoyable day.

Quite a sunny day with a slight downstream wind and very clear water. Not much rising, as seems to be a common occurence on the Wye, but fish were active and came readily to my team of spiders. Most of the takes were quite gentle. Caught steadily throughout the day with the fish getting gradually bigger from about 10" to a nice cock fish of 18".

Another lovely day in a beautiful location with red kites and kingfishers for company. Wall to wall sunshine and a low river meant that only one trout was seen all day, and no opportunity to cast a fly at him. The grayling were rising sporadically but were mainly disdainful of our surface offerings. But they did seem fairly partial to very small weighted nymphs fished mainly duo. We had fish throughout the river in the more turbulent and broken water, with a good number coming as the light dropped - until they simply switched off. Most were in the 11" to 14" range, but we had one fish measuring 19" and two at 16".

Similar results to last week on the same beat (I did submit a return but for some reason not posted). River very slightly tinged and just above summer level.
Most fish taken on weighted nymphs, some under an indicator to allow for change of depth, and some New Zealand Style. Later in the day fish started to pick off my Brown Elk Hair Segde with real vigour.
Average size of grayling good, around 12 inches with a few up to 17 inches. Few trout showing but managed 3, including one beautifully marked fish at 16 inches. Excellent day's sport, all returned.
